Pupils missing out on free lunches

25 June 2013 Last updated at 15:48 GMT By Judith Burns BBC News education reporter School lunch can be the only proper meal of the day for some disadvantaged children, say campaigners Almost a quarter of a million children registered for free school meals are not eating them, figures show. Figures from January show 1,307,455 pupils registered for free school meals, a key measure of poverty.
